本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,大型地方门户网站已成为人们获取信息、交流互动的重要平台,一款优秀的门户网站源码,不仅能够满足用户需求,还能为企业带来丰厚的经济效益,本文将为您揭秘大型地方门户网站源码的架构解析与优化策略,帮助您更好地了解这一领域。
大型地方门户网站源码架构解析
1、系统架构
大型地方门户网站通常采用分层架构,主要包括以下几个层次:
(1)表现层:负责展示用户界面,包括前端页面和交互逻辑。
(2)业务逻辑层:处理业务逻辑,如数据验证、权限控制等。
(3)数据访问层:负责与数据库进行交互,实现数据的增删改查。
(4)数据存储层:存储门户网站所需的数据,如用户信息、文章内容等。
2、技术选型
(1)前端技术:HTML5、CSS3、JavaScript、Vue.js、React等。
(2)后端技术:Java、Python、PHP、Node.js等。
(3)数据库技术:MySQL、Oracle、MongoDB等。
(4)缓存技术:Redis、Memcached等。
图片来源于网络,如有侵权联系删除
(5)消息队列:RabbitMQ、Kafka等。
大型地方门户网站源码优化策略
1、提高响应速度
(1)优化前端页面:减少页面加载时间,采用懒加载、图片压缩等技术。
(2)后端优化:提高数据库查询效率,使用缓存技术,减少数据库访问次数。
(3)服务器优化:提高服务器性能,如使用SSD硬盘、优化服务器配置等。
2、提升用户体验
(1)界面设计:简洁、美观、易用,符合用户操作习惯。
(2)个性化推荐:根据用户兴趣、历史浏览记录等推荐相关内容。
优化:保证内容质量,满足用户需求。
3、增强安全性
(1)数据加密:对敏感数据进行加密存储,防止数据泄露。
(2)权限控制:实现用户权限分级,防止未授权访问。
图片来源于网络,如有侵权联系删除
(3)防止SQL注入、XSS攻击等安全漏洞。
4、扩展性
(1)模块化设计:将系统功能模块化,方便后续功能扩展。
(2)接口规范:采用统一接口规范,便于与其他系统进行集成。
(3)技术选型:选择成熟、稳定的技术,降低系统风险。
5、易于维护
(1)代码规范:遵循编码规范,提高代码可读性。
(2)日志记录:记录系统运行日志,便于问题排查。
(3)持续集成:采用自动化部署、测试等手段,提高开发效率。
大型地方门户网站源码的架构解析与优化策略对于企业来说具有重要意义,通过深入了解源码架构,优化系统性能,提升用户体验,增强安全性,实现系统的可持续发展,在实际开发过程中,企业应根据自身需求,结合行业特点,不断优化和完善门户网站源码,为企业创造更大的价值。
标签: #大型地方门户网站源码
评论列表